Abstract
Basic differential equations for thermally stimulated conductivity (TSC) me asurement have no analytical solutions even for the simplest cases. Therefo re, analysis of the obtained results is very difficult. The same equations are used also for thermoluminescence (TL). Nevertheless, TL analysis is muc h easier due to a number of approximate models, such as general order kinet ics and mixed order kinetics. In this paper we discuss usefulness of the ap proximations in description of TSC with respect to determination of trap pa rameters using nonlinear curve fitting analysis. For this purpose appropria te equations were derived. The results are compared to the recently derived method based on the quasi equilibrium approximation. (C) 2001 Elsevier Sci ence B.V.
